Ich bin dabei, Google Analytics-Unterstützung in einer Android-App zu implementieren, aber nach einigem googeln scheint die Dokumentation herrlich spärlich. Gibt es nützliche Konventionen oder Ratschläge (d. H. Wann keine Seitenaufrufe/Ereignisse oder etwas ausgelöst werden), die ein Neuling in GA kennen sollte?Was sind gute Konventionen für Google Analytics auf Android?
Antwort
ich auch Ereignisse verwenden Ausnahmen bei den Benutzern zu melden sind zu faul, die ‚Report‘ Knopf zu drücken. Auch nützlich für Ausnahmen, die Sie intern behandeln, aber Benutzerfehler verstehen und behandeln möchten.
Ein Beispiel für die spätere - Ich habe eine numerische EditText (die sogar inputType: Nummer) aber Benutzer finden immer noch Möglichkeiten, NumberFormatExceptions, die ich mit einem Standardwert behandeln. Als ich sah, wie oft ich diesen Fall behandelte, wurde mir klar, dass ich besser erklären musste, wie man dieses Feld benutzt.
Persönlich verwende ich Seitenansichten nur eine pro Aktivität. Dann ich Ereignisse auf Benutzerinteraktion (Schaltfläche berühren, Artikelauswahl usw.) zuordnen und aufzeichnen. Praktisch das gleiche wie eine echte Website.
Dies ist auch eine gute Lektüre für einen soliden allgemeinen Ansatz zur Verwendung der Analytics-API: http://StackOverflow.com/Questions/3216692/google-analytics-in-android-app-dealing-with-multiple-activities/ 6253664 – Pedantic